PyXML provides XML libraries for Python. The distribution contains a
validating XML parser, an implementation of the SAX and DOM programming
interfaces, and an interface to the Expat parser.

A buffer over-read flaw was found in the way PyXML's Expat parser handled
malformed UTF-8 sequences when processing XML files. A specially-crafted
XML file could cause Python applications using PyXML's Expat parser to
crash while parsing the file. (CVE-2009-3720)

This update makes PyXML use the system Expat library rather than its own
internal copy
therefore, users must install the RHSA-2009:1625 expat
update together with this PyXML update to resolve the CVE-2009-3720 issue.

All PyXML users should upgrade to this updated package, which changes PyXML
to use the system Expat library. After installing this update along with
RHSA-2009:1625, applications using the PyXML library must be restarted for
the update to take effect.
